Hanma Technology (600375.SH): Sales of new energy medium and heavy-duty trucks in June increased by 2.88% year-on-year.

date
01/07/2026
Wisdom Finance and Economics APP News, Hanma Technology (600375.SH) announced that the company's truck sales in June 2026 totaled 1138 vehicles (including incomplete vehicles), a year-on-year decrease of 1.90%. Among them, sales of new energy medium and heavy-duty trucks reached 1001 vehicles, an increase of 2.88% year-on-year.
